Is the plan to keep the legacy delivery planner option open for those who prefer it?

The user interface for the BETA is markedly worse than legacy in my opinion.

I know its a beta but I had heard that the UI is pretty much complete, just the back end is being refined.

The grey/white gradient background is an eyesore.

The scrolling mechanism is a pain (clicking the arrows is annoying and holding shift to scroll isn't much better)

Getting to any useful information about the event now takes two clicks, one being in a special little option spot on the event. Old style was just click it and you have got all details now.

No conflict notification? I had one truck drop a rental that the other truck was picking up 2 hours later and no notification?

Can't fullscreen the map anymore (useful to me when on multiple screens)

Can't load more than 3 days worth of events.

Give me the option to default the events to unlinked.

Summary is I don't like it and I just hope we won't be forced to use it :)
